Texas Longhorn Vase by Scheurich Keramik, West Germany ca. 1970
About the Item
Large decorative vase produced by Scheurich Keramik (W.Germany) in the early to mid-1970s. Features a rare Texas Longhorn / primitive cave painting design with a black and white crackle glaze. Numbered on base: W.Germany 517-45 (45cm in height).
